Data for a Spatial Causal Analysis of Wildland Fire-Contributed PM2.5 During Wildfire Seasons 2008 - 2012

Published by U.S. EPA Office of Research and Development (ORD) | U.S. Environmental Protection Agency | Metadata Last Checked: August 02, 2025 | Last Modified: 2018-09-25
Data during wildfire seasons (May 1 - October 31) over the years 2008 - 2012 in the contiguous U.S. used for spatial causal analysis of wildland fire-contributed PM2.5. The two sources of PM2.5 data are monitor data from the EPA’s Air Quality System (AQS) and simulated PM2.5 from the CMAQ model. This dataset is associated with the following publication: Larsen, A., S. Yang, B. Reich, and A. Rappold. A spatial causal analysis of wildland fire-contributed PM2:5 using numerical model output. Annals of Applied Statistics. Institute of Mathematical Statistics, Beachwood, OH, USA, 16(4): 2714-2731, (2022).
